A Green Retreat in the Heart of the City
İnciraltı Kent Ormanı is located in the Balçova district, not far from the city center, yet it feels worlds away. Covering an area of approximately 620,000 square meters, the forest offers a rare blend of natural beauty and modern amenities. The park was designed to provide an accessible green space to support İzmir’s growing population, emphasizing environmental sustainability and public well-being.
The area, once dominated by marshes and unused coastal land, has been transformed into a lush sanctuary filled with Mediterranean flora, winding walking trails, picnic areas, and scenic spots to watch the sun dip behind the horizon.
A Paradise for Nature Lovers
Nature is the star attraction in İnciraltı Kent Ormanı. With its dense cover of pine, eucalyptus, and olive trees, the forest provides a cool refuge during İzmir’s hot summers. The park is carefully landscaped to preserve the natural ecosystem while offering a clean and safe environment for visitors.
Birdwatchers and wildlife enthusiasts will find plenty to enjoy here. The proximity to the Gediz Delta, a significant bird migration route, means that migratory birds such as flamingos and herons can sometimes be spotted in the nearby wetlands. The forest’s serenity and biodiversity make it a peaceful haven for those looking to reconnect with nature.

Sustainability at the Core
The development of İnciraltı Kent Ormanı reflects İzmir’s commitment to sustainable urban living. The park is designed with environmentally friendly practices, such as rainwater collection systems, native plant landscaping to reduce water use, and recycling bins throughout the area. Solar-powered lighting along pathways further reduces the park's ecological footprint.
This focus on sustainability has made İnciraltı Kent Ormanı a model for future urban green spaces in Turkey. The park is often cited in discussions on how to balance city development with environmental stewardship.
